Shared Ministry Position Description
Position: Altar Server
Purpose of Position: Provide detailed assistance to priest/deacon during Mass.
Responsibilities:
- Be present on scheduled date and secure an appropriate substitute when unavailable to meet commitment for that date.
- Help prepare sanctuary prior to Mass (lighting candles, placing worship aides on chairs, etc.)
- Process in/out during the liturgy; sometimes called upon to carry the processional cross or prayer books.
- Assist priest/deacon during Mass with the following: book of prayers (sacramentary); receiving of collection/gifts from congregation; setting the altar for Eucharist; carrying water/vessels from credence table to altar; removing the vessels following Eucharist; etc.
- Model excellent participation during Mass to congregation (appropriate clothing, proper posture, singing, etc.).
Qualifications:
- Must have received the Sacrament of Eucharist and be at least 10 years old.
- Understanding or willingness to learn well the order of the Mass.
- Ability to anticipate the needs of the priest /deacon during Mass
- Ability to show reverence; participate as appropriate during liturgy.
- An awareness of how things are to be handled (books, candles, vessels, crosses, etc.) and an ability to do so.
Amount of time required: 1 ½ hours per assigned Mass (15 minutes prior to start and 15 minutes after Mass). Scheduled to serve approximately once per month.
When ministry is performed: Saturday evenings or Sunday mornings.
Length of Commitment: One year (July-June)
Training provided: Initial training provided; ongoing mentoring as needed.
